温馨提示×

Ubuntu中Node.js依赖如何处理

小樊
53
2025-09-06 10:01:11
栏目: 编程语言

在Ubuntu中处理Node.js依赖主要通过包管理器操作,核心工具为npm,也可选择yarn或pnpm,步骤如下:

  1. 安装Node.js和npm

    sudo apt update  
    sudo apt install nodejs npm  
    

    (可选:通过nvm安装多版本Node.js)

  2. 初始化项目

    npm init -y  # 生成package.json文件  
    
  3. 安装依赖

    • 安装生产依赖:
      npm install package-name --save  # 或简写 npm install package-name  
      
    • 安装开发依赖:
      npm install package-name --save-dev  
      

    (使用yarn时命令为yarn add/yarn add --dev

  4. 更新/删除依赖

    • 更新依赖:
      npm update package-name  
      
    • 删除依赖:
      npm uninstall package-name  
      
  5. 其他操作

    • 查看依赖树:npm list
    • 清理缓存:npm cache clean --force
    • 全局安装包:npm install -g package-name

工具选择

  • npm:默认工具,简单易用,适合大多数场景。
  • yarn:安装速度更快,依赖解析更严格,需先安装npm install -g yarn
  • pnpm:节省磁盘空间,通过硬链接共享依赖,需先安装npm install -g pnpm

注意事项

  • 确保Node.js版本与项目需求匹配,可通过nvm切换版本。
  • 遇到权限问题时,可使用sudo或配置npm全局目录权限。

0